ENGLISH Digital Still Camera Mode Deleting Photo Images and Moving Images (Delete)  The Delete function works only in M.Player Mode. page 26  You can erase the photo images and moving images recorded on the Memory Card.  If you want to delete protected images, you must first deactivate the image protection.  An image which has been deleted cannot be recovered. 1. Set the [Mode] switch to [CARD]. 2. Set the [Power] switch to [ (Player)].  The thumbnail index of photo image appears. If there are no recorded images on the Memory Card, is displayed. 3. Use the [Joystick] to select an image to be deleted. 4. Press the [MENU] button.  The menu list will appear. 5. Move the [Joystick] up or down to select , then press the [Joystick(OK)]. 6. Move the [Joystick] up or down to select , then press the [Joystick(OK)].  The message will appear. 7.
